Output 9345884a75980cc60bdf3372e35a30fce166a55c543c136726089eaa46b46328:0

value
2806775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38d36dfd1b84b2083907cf7fc116edb3df102239 OP_EQUAL
address
2MxRh7R4PSEDsTG7ZpSQoJK3wtbrfWwTk23
transaction
9345884a75980cc60bdf3372e35a30fce166a55c543c136726089eaa46b46328